Why we focus on micro businesses

Our focus is on microbusinesses – where opportunity and hope are possible

Research predicts that 90% of all new jobs in South Africa by 2030 will be created by small businesses (Source: National Development Plan 2030 - South Africa).

Supporting entrepreneurs strengthens local economies, promotes innovation, and reduces poverty. Employment offers hope and healthier communities.

Youth unemployment (ages 15 to 24) in South Africa is around 62 percent. (Source: Statistics South Africa’s 2025 Labour Force Survey.)
Their future is bleak, and we want to change that.
